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3987 42423 5222081809 090 802
46623 27058797955 5946656675
46623 27058797955 5946656675
4608672 2279211 257226 383022352 7111145776
All about undefined
Interested in learning more?
46623 27058797955 5946656675
4608672 2279211 257226 383022352 7111145776
See more
309955 3834889247 71586
035 2913 839998087
See more
95652693 7767
0217 6592 38685137
See more